The Cheesy Potato Beef Burritos Recipe is a truly satisfying comfort food that combines the heartiness of seasoned ground beef with the creamy, melty goodness of two cheeses and tender potatoes all wrapped in a warm, soft tortilla. This dish brings together simple ingredients to create layers of flavor and texture that will have you craving another bite. Whether for a weekday dinner or a weekend gathering, these burritos are easy to make, filling, and incredibly delicious—perfect for sharing with family and friends or just treating yourself to something special.

Ingredients You’ll Need
Each ingredient in this Cheesy Potato Beef Burritos Recipe plays a crucial role in building the perfect balance of taste, texture, and color. From the aromatic spices that infuse the beef to the creamy combination of cheddar and Monterey Jack cheeses, every element is simple but essential.
- Olive oil: Used to cook potatoes and bring out their natural sweetness.
- Ground beef: The hearty protein base, seasoned for depth and savoriness.
- Ground cumin: Adds a warm, earthy spice that complements the beef perfectly.
- Chili powder: Brings just the right hint of smoky heat.
- Smoked paprika: Elevates the flavor with subtle smokiness without overwhelming the palate.
- Onion powder: Deepens the flavor profile alongside fresh onions.
- Salt and pepper: Essential seasonings to enhance every ingredient’s natural flavor.
- Diced potatoes: Provide a comforting texture and mild flavor that soaks up the spices beautifully.
- Diced onion: Adds a sweet and savory bite mixed throughout.
- Shredded cheddar cheese: Offers a sharp, tangy melt that binds the filling together.
- Shredded Monterey Jack cheese: Brings creamy richness and a smooth texture.
- Large flour tortillas: Soft and pliable to wrap all the goodness in.
- Sour cream or Greek yogurt (optional): Adds a cool, creamy contrast to the warm filling.
- Salsa or taco sauce (optional): Injects fresh zest and a little kick.
- Chopped cilantro (optional): Brightens up the burritos with herbal freshness.
How to Make Cheesy Potato Beef Burritos Recipe
Step 1: Cook the Potatoes and Onions
Begin by heating the olive oil in a skillet over medium heat. Add the diced potatoes and let them cook until they turn golden brown and fork-tender, about 12 to 15 minutes. Halfway through, toss in the diced onion so it softens and caramelizes alongside the potatoes, building a sweet and savory base for the filling.
Step 2: Brown the Ground Beef
While the potatoes are cooking, brown the ground beef in a separate pan over medium-high heat. Cook it until there’s no pink left, breaking it apart as it cooks. Drain any excess fat to keep the burritos from becoming greasy and to focus on clean, rich flavors.
Step 3: Season the Beef
Sprinkle the ground beef with cumin, chili powder, smoked paprika, onion powder, salt, and pepper. Give it a good stir and allow those spices to toast lightly with the meat for 2 to 3 minutes, releasing their full aroma and flavor.
Step 4: Combine Beef, Potatoes, and Cheese
Mix the cooked potatoes and onions with the spiced ground beef in one pan. While still warm, sprinkle in the shredded cheddar and Monterey Jack cheese. Stir gently so the cheese begins to melt, enveloping the filling in a creamy, cheesy embrace that’s downright irresistible.
Step 5: Warm the Tortillas
To make rolling easier and burritos less likely to tear, warm your tortillas in a dry pan or microwave until they become soft and pliable, ready to hold all that cheesy beef and potato goodness.
Step 6: Assemble the Burritos
Divide the cheesy beef-potato mixture evenly among the tortillas. Now’s the time to add any optional toppings like sour cream, salsa, or fresh cilantro if you want to brighten and enrich each bite even more.
Step 7: Roll Them Up
Fold in the sides, then roll each tortilla tightly into a burrito. This classic technique locks all the filling inside, making every mouthful neat and delicious.
Step 8: Optional Crisp Finish
If you’re craving a bit of crunch, place each burrito seam-side down on a hot skillet and toast until golden and crispy. This extra step adds wonderful texture that contrasts beautifully with the melty filling inside.
Step 9: Serve and Enjoy
Serve your burritos warm right out of the skillet or straight from the wrap. This dish is pure comfort food that’s sure to satisfy anyone who bites into it.
How to Serve Cheesy Potato Beef Burritos Recipe

Garnishes
To elevate your Cheesy Potato Beef Burritos Recipe, fresh garnishes can make a huge difference. A dollop of sour cream or a drizzle of salsa adds creaminess and zest, while a sprinkle of chopped cilantro brings brightness and that fresh, herbaceous note that makes the flavors pop.
Side Dishes
This dish is perfectly complemented by simple sides like Mexican rice, refried beans, or a crisp green salad. Each side brings a new texture or freshness to balance the richness of the burritos, creating a well-rounded meal everyone will love.
Creative Ways to Present
Try cutting the burritos in half and standing them on their ends for a casual party platter. Serving them alongside bowls of guacamole and extra salsa encourages dipping and sharing. You can even wrap leftovers in foil for a portable lunch option that tastes just as great cooled or reheated.
Make Ahead and Storage
Storing Leftovers
After your meal, wrap any leftover Cheesy Potato Beef Burritos tightly in foil or place them in airtight containers. They’ll keep well in the refrigerator for 3 to 4 days, maintaining their flavors and textures for quick reheats.
Freezing
These burritos freeze beautifully! Wrap each one individually in plastic wrap and then foil, or place them in freezer bags. Stored this way, they can last up to 2 months, allowing you to enjoy this comforting meal whenever the craving strikes.
Reheating
For the best results, reheat frozen burritos in the oven at 350°F for about 20 minutes or until warmed through. If refrigerated, a quick microwave zap or a skillet re-toast brings back that freshly made charm with melty cheese and crispy edges.
FAQs
Can I use sweet potatoes instead of regular potatoes?
Absolutely! Sweet potatoes add a lovely natural sweetness that pairs wonderfully with the spices and beef, giving your burritos a unique twist.
Is this recipe spicy?
This Cheesy Potato Beef Burritos Recipe has a mild kick thanks to the chili powder and smoked paprika, but you can easily adjust the spices to suit your heat preference.
Can I make these burritos vegetarian?
Yes! Substitute the ground beef with beans, lentils, or a meat alternative. The potatoes and cheese still create hearty, satisfying burritos without the meat.
What’s the best cheese to use?
Cheddar and Monterey Jack are perfect for melting and flavor balance, but you can experiment with other cheeses like pepper jack for extra spice or mozzarella for stretchiness.
How should I store leftover burritos?
Wrap leftovers tightly and refrigerate for up to 4 days or freeze for longer storage. Reheat thoroughly before eating to enjoy that gooey, cheesy filling.
Final Thoughts
If you’re looking for a dish that feels like a warm hug on a plate, this Cheesy Potato Beef Burritos Recipe is your new best friend. It’s straightforward to make, packed with delicious layers of flavor, and endlessly satisfying. Give it a try—you won’t regret filling your kitchen with the amazing aromas and the joyful smiles that follow every bite!
Print
Cheesy Potato Beef Burritos Recipe
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: 4 burritos
- Category: Main Dish
- Method: Stovetop
- Cuisine: Mexican-American
Description
These Cheesy Potato Burritos with Beef are a hearty and flavorful meal combining seasoned ground beef, tender golden potatoes, and a melty blend of cheddar and Monterey Jack cheeses wrapped in warm flour tortillas. Perfect for a comforting dinner or easy lunch, these burritos are customizable with optional toppings like sour cream, salsa, and fresh cilantro for added zest.
Ingredients
Meat and Spices
- 1 tbsp olive oil
- 1 lb ground beef
- 1 tsp ground cumin
- 1 tsp chili powder
- 1/2 tsp smoked paprika
- 1/2 tsp onion powder
- Salt and pepper, to taste
Vegetables and Cheese
- 2 cups diced potatoes (peeled and chopped small)
- 1/2 cup diced onion
- 1 cup shredded cheddar cheese
- 1/2 cup shredded Monterey Jack cheese
Wrap and Toppings
- 4 large flour tortillas
- 1/2 cup sour cream or Greek yogurt (optional)
- 1/2 cup salsa or taco sauce (optional)
- 2 tbsp chopped cilantro (optional)
Instructions
- Cook Potatoes and Onions: Heat olive oil in a skillet over medium heat. Add diced potatoes and cook until golden and tender, about 12–15 minutes. Stir in diced onion halfway through cooking to soften and develop flavor.
- Brown Ground Beef: In another pan, brown the ground beef over medium heat until no longer pink. Drain any excess fat to keep the filling from being greasy.
- Season the Beef: Add ground cumin, chili powder, smoked paprika, onion powder, salt, and pepper to the beef. Stir well and cook for an additional 2–3 minutes to blend the spices into the meat.
- Combine Filling Ingredients: Mix the cooked potatoes and onions with the seasoned beef in the same pan. Stir in shredded cheddar and Monterey Jack cheese while the mixture is still warm to allow the cheese to melt slightly, creating a cohesive filling.
- Warm Tortillas: Heat the flour tortillas in a dry pan or microwave until they are soft and pliable, making them easier to roll without cracking.
- Assemble Burritos: Evenly divide the cheesy beef-potato mixture among the tortillas. Add optional toppings such as sour cream, salsa, and chopped cilantro for extra flavor and freshness.
- Roll Burritos: Fold in the sides of each tortilla and roll it tightly to enclose the filling.
- Optional Toasting: For a crispy finish, place each burrito seam-side down in a heated skillet and toast for a few minutes until the outside is golden brown and sealed.
- Serve: Serve the burritos warm with additional toppings if desired. Enjoy your comforting and cheesy homemade burritos!
Notes
- Peel and chop potatoes into small, uniform pieces to ensure even cooking.
- Drain excess fat from ground beef to prevent soggy burritos.
- Adjust spices to your heat preference; add more chili powder for extra kick.
- Use sour cream or Greek yogurt for a tangy and creamy topping option.
- To keep burritos warm, wrap in foil and place in a warm oven.
- These burritos can be frozen after assembly; reheat in the oven or microwave before serving.

